This is a cloud-based noise and vibration measurement system (noise and vibration level display) that combines a noise meter, a vibration meter, and an IoT system. It automatically measures noise and vibration, displays the measurement results on an LED display, and transmits the data to a cloud server via the internet, allowing real-time viewing and management on client devices (PCs, smartphones, tablets). Applications/Examples of results
■ By visualizing the noise and vibration generated at construction and demolition sites, we can promote the awareness and attention of on-site workers and invigorate site improvement activities. ■ Among the tasks carried out as construction work, we can manage and monitor the standard values of noise and vibration in "specified construction work" that generates significant noise or vibration, as defined by government ordinance. ■ At construction sites, by considering the neighboring residents and recording objective and continuous data regarding noise and vibration, we can help avoid unnecessary troubles. ■ By cloudifying the system, centralized management at the management headquarters can be achieved, reducing the burden of data collection, management, and reporting currently performed by site supervisors.
